St. Patrick’s Day Email Marketing Campaign Tips

At its origins, this holiday celebrates the patron saint of Ireland, Saint Patrick. That said, it’s grown beyond its Irish roots and is now celebrated across the globe. 

In the US, consumers typically spend over $51 billion on St. Patrick’s Day. While this number isn’t as high as other holidays like Valentine’s Day, Mother’s Day, and Father’s Day, St. Paddy’s Day is still a great opportunity for marketers. 

In particular, St. Patrick’s Day is a good time to try out new marketing strategies and techniques. Because the holiday is widely celebrated but less so than others, it’s a chance for you to test new types of promotions, different product features, or dabble in the latest social media trend. 🙃

While there’s no harm in sticking to your typical email campaign tactics, St. Patrick’s Day is a great time to try out any ideas or strategies you’ve been holding onto. 

Why? 🤔

Consumers are prepared to spend, but at the same time risks are low. In other words, if things don’t go the way you expect, it’s not like you’ll be hit with your biggest loss of the year.

St. Patrick’s Day emojis

Like other holiday marketing events, St. Patrick’s Day is a great opportunity to throw some emojis into your email campaigns. Even if your brand doesn’t typically use emojis, St. Paddy’s Day is a playful, joyous celebration, so why not embrace the holiday spirit with emojis?

  • The shamrock (☘️) represents freedom and independence. It’s a national symbol of Ireland and was worn as a pin during the country’s fight for independence.
  • The four-leafed clover (🍀) represents good luck. It’s often confused with the shamrock.
  • The Irish flag (🇮🇪) speaks for itself. This is a good one to use if you’re trying to appeal to members of the Irish diaspora in particular.
  • Rainbows (🌈) are where leprechauns hide their pot of gold according to Irish folklore.
  • Top hats (🎩) are typical accessories of leprechauns.
  • Beer (🍻 🍺) is almost always involved in St. Patrick’s Day celebrations. 
  • Green emojis (💚 🍏 🥬 📗 🟢) add a touch of holiday-themed color.
  • Fingers crossed (🤞) in case you’re looking for some extra good luck.

Harry’s

Screenshot of Harry's St. Patrick's Day email.

Source

This St. Patrick’s Day Email Example gets creative and really speaks to the brand’s audience. Harry’s, a men’s grooming and shaving supplies company, does an excellent job of relating St. Patrick’s Day celebrations to their product. 🪒

Getting the foam of an Irish stout stuck in your mustache may not be relatable to all of us, but it certainly is for much of Harry’s audience. What makes this content work so well in a marketing context is that it gives subscribers a reason to use their product and tells them to go out and celebrate. 

In terms of promotional content, this email has almost none. It’s minimalist, to the point, and on-brand. No flash sales, giveaways, or promo codes here. 🙅‍♀️

Instead, Harry’s identifies a St. Patrick’s Day pain point among mustached beer-drinkers and offers a simple solution: shaving with their product. 

As far as St. Patrick’s Day-themed emails go, this one is out of the box, convincing, and tastefully tongue-in-cheek. A stroke of digital marketing genius! 💯
